1997 LSU-Vanderbilt
Posted on 10/2/20 at 8:13 pm
Posted on 10/2/20 at 8:13 pm
There haven't been many memorable games in this series, but this one sure was... or at least the ending. Gerry DiNardo made his first and only return to his former employer's home stadium and the Dores were ready for a little payback... LSU on the other hand was in a classic trap game situation
with #1 Florida on deck, Cecil "the Diesel" Collins had been lost for the season.
The result was a very ugly game that LSU led 7-0 until the anemic Vanderbilt offense finally got on the board with a TD pass with 16 seconds left. Commendably, Vandy coach and Super Mario stunt double Woody Widenhofer (yes that's his real name) decided to go for two and the win. What happened next was Les Miles-level insanity:
1 Vanderbilt got a delay of game penalty after LSU called timeout before their attempt (this may have been intentional on Vandy's part, to give their QB more room to throw).
2 Vanderbilt got another delay of game (this time they had lined up and there was no gamesmanship)
3 Vanderbilt finally attempted to kick the extra point and it was blocked by LSU's Arnold Miller.
It was a win that didn't feel good, but in their next game LSU would do the unthinkable and upset #1 Florida, ending the Gators' long SEC winning streak.
